Hitman is a miss

Mis-hit mayhem: Secret agent Timothy Olyphant having a rough day at the office
10 April 2012

A baby-faced secret agent (Timothy Olyphant) gets embroiled in Russian politics when a hit goes mysteriously wrong.

Everyone's after him, including a world-weary Interpol agent (Dougray Scott) and hundreds of gloomily evil Slavs.

Our hero also has a feisty ex-prostitute on his hands. Can he evade capture and protect the girl? Hint: that's not a real question.

The film, based on a video game, has one neat moment, where the bald Olyphant stands in close proximity to some shop-store mannequins.

We're meant to note the similarity. Alas, we're also expected to give a hoot about what happens next. The film's target audience - dummies everywhere - will be blown away.
